 Sika Waterproofing Membrane is a flexible, high-performance sheet or liquid-applied membrane system designed to prevent water ingress in a wide range of below- and above-ground structures. Made from bituminous, PVC, TPO, or polyurethane-based materials depending on the system, Sika waterproofing membranes offer excellent durability, chemical resistance, and elasticity. They are used extensively in construction and civil engineering projects to protect structures from water damage, corrosion, and environmental degradation.

Primary Uses


Building & Construction

  • Used for waterproofing basements, foundations, retaining walls, and slabs on grade.

  • Applied beneath tiles in wet areas such as bathrooms, kitchens, and laundries.

  • Integral part of roofing systems for flat, sloped, and green roofs.

  • Used under screeds in balconies, terraces, and podiums for moisture barrier protection.

Infrastructure Projects

  • Protects tunnels, subways, and underground passages from groundwater infiltration.

  • Used in bridges, overpasses, and elevated structures to provide waterproofing over concrete decks.

  • Suitable for dams, canals, and reservoirs to ensure long-term impermeability.

Water Retaining Structures

  • Lining of potable water tanks and cisterns.

  • Used in swimming pools, artificial lakes, and water features.

Industrial Facilities

  • Provides waterproofing for tanks, pits, and secondary containment areas exposed to chemicals.

  • Used in processing plants and manufacturing facilities where water or fluid control is critical.

Secondary Uses


Agricultural Buildings

  • Waterproofs manure pits, silos, and agricultural water reservoirs.

Cold Storage & Food Facilities

  • Ensures moisture and vapor barrier in cold rooms and chilled storage areas.

Temporary Protection

  • Used during construction phases to provide temporary waterproofing and protection of sensitive structural elements.

Landfills and Waste Treatment Plants

  • Applied as a lining system to prevent leachate contamination in soil and groundwater.

Physical & Chemical Properties

  • Physical State: Sheet roll or liquid (depending on type)

  • Color & Odor: Typically grey, black, or white; slight solvent or polymer odor (if applicable)

  • Thickness: Typically 1.2 mm – 4 mm (for sheet membranes)

  • Elongation: Up to 400% (depending on membrane type)

  • Tensile Strength: High – varies by material

  • Water Permeability: Zero (impermeable)

  • UV Resistance: Excellent in UV-resistant grades (e.g., TPO, PVC types)

SAFETY HANDLING PRECAUTIONS

Safety Handling Precautions

  • PPE Required: Gloves, goggles, and protective clothing; respirator for solvent-based applications

  • Handling Guidelines: Avoid inhaling vapors or fumes; apply in ventilated areas

  • Storage Measures: Keep rolls flat or upright; prevent contact with sharp objects or heat sources

 

First Aid Measures

  • Inhalation: Move to fresh air; seek medical attention if dizziness or irritation occurs

  • Skin Contact: Wash thoroughly with soap and water; remove contaminated clothing

  • Eye Contact: Flush with water for 15 minutes; get medical help if irritation persists

  • Ingestion: Not likely for sheet membranes; for liquids, do not induce vomiting; seek medical attention

 

Firefighting Measures

  • Fire Hazards: Sheet membranes may melt or burn; liquid types may be flammable (if solvent-based)

  • Extinguishing Media: Foam, dry chemical, CO₂

  • Special Precautions: Use full protective gear and self-contained breathing apparatus

Hazardous Combustion Products: Carbon oxides, hydrogen chloride, hydrocarbons (depending on membrane type)
